Is it okay to miss one day of washing your face?

If you skip a day of face washing because you're not feeling well, had an especially late night, or just forgot, it's okay. You have not ruined your skin. And you probably won't notice a thing. “Ultimately, missing one day of washing your face won't significantly affect the overall health of your skin,” Saedi says.

Will I break out if I don't wash my face for one day?

The first thing to know about your acne is that how often you do (or don't) wash your face is not the cause. But you can make things worse by washing too often and using the wrong cleansers. Twice a day is enough for most people unless you get sweaty or dirty. Be sure to choose a product that won't irritate your skin.

Is it OK to skip moisturizer one day?

Without moisturizer, skin can become dry as soon as one missed application, and it might feel tight or itchy, too. It can start to look dull and flaky, and makeup may not apply as smoothly. Hydrated skin can hide fine lines and wrinkles, so without moisturizer your skin might show those more clearly.

Does acne need to breathe?

When your pores are clogged, this can lead to pimples, whiteheads, and blackheads. But human skin does not breathe. What Can I Do To Prevent Clogging? If you see products that claim to let your skin breathe, normally this just means that these products are non-comedogenic and won't clog pores.

How many years does skincare last?

How long do skin care products last after opening? Skin care products generally remain “good” for six months to three years: Cleansers, body washes and scrubs: 1 year. Toners: 6 months to 1 year.

Is no skincare better?

“Eliminating all products can potentially wreak havoc on your skin, so this is something that I don't recommend,” Dr. Zubritsky tells us. “For example, if you stop washing your face with a cleanser, dirt, debris, makeup, and oil can build up, resulting in more breakouts.”
